The Washington Surfactant facility manufactures chemicals used in the production of, among others, detergents, wetting agents, foaming/defoaming liquids. The site operates within cGMP, PSM, Kosher, and TCPA regulations.

This position will have primary responsibility for process engineering support in a batch manufacturing environment including development of basic and detailed design of new processes, equipment additions, or modifications.

Responsibilities Include:

· DCS and PLC support and programming including logic and sequence development.
· Management of Change (MOC) process oversight.
· Pre-Startup Safety Reviews
· PHAs and PHA revalidations
· Process control improvements and implementation of identified opportunities.
· Incident/Accident Investigations including Root Cause Analysis.
· Process Flow Diagram and P&ID development and system maintenance.
· Alarm Management program oversight.
· Working closely with the site operations department to improve the efficiency, output and safety of the process.
· Provide support during FDA, PSM, and TCPA audits.

This position also carries significant responsibility for the implementation of small capital projects through all phases including:

scope development, process design, project safety reviews, cost estimating, bidding
construction management including management of outside contractors
development of maintenance and operating procedures
operator and maintenance personnel training
capital project approval process
